Как посчитать скидку в Excel: формулы и примеры

Работа с ценообразованием и анализом коммерческих предложений часто требует оперативного пересчета итоговых сумм. Электронные таблицы предоставляют мощный инструментарий для автоматизации этих вычислений, избавляя от ручных расчетов на калькуляторе. В рамках данной статьи мы разберем, как посчитать скидку в Excel, используя различные математические подходы и встроенные функции программы.

Понимание логики вычислений в Microsoft Excel позволяет не только быстро получить результат, но и создавать гибкие модели ценообразования. Вы сможете мгновенно видеть, как изменение процентной ставки влияет на конечную прибыль. Это особенно актуально для менеджеров по продажам, бухгалтеров и аналитиков, работающих с большими массивами данных.

Далее мы рассмотрим конкретные сценарии: от вычисления итоговой цены до определения неизвестного размера дисконта. Формула расчета цены со скидкой в Excel выглядит так: =Цена*(1-Процент_скидки), что является базовым принципом для всех последующих операций. Освоив эти приемы, вы значительно повысите эффективность своей работы с документами.

Базовый расчет итоговой стоимости товара

Самая распространенная задача — узнать, сколько придется заплатить за товар после применения дисконта. Для этого нам понадобятся исходная цена и процент, на который она снижается. Логика проста: мы вычитаем из единицы (100%) размер скидки, а затем умножаем полученный коэффициент на начальную стоимость.

Предположим, в ячейке A2 у вас указана цена, а в B2 — процент скидки. В ячейку для результата C2 необходимо ввести формулу, которая автоматически выполнит вычитание доли. Использование абсолютных ссылок или относительных зависит от того, как вы планируете копировать эту формулу в другие строки таблицы.

Вот как это выглядит на практике в виде кода для ввода:

=A2*(1-B2)

Если вы предпочитаете более развернутый вариант, можно использовать функцию вычитания напрямую. Это может быть удобнее для визуального понимания процесса теми, кто будет проверять вашу таблицу.

  • 📉 Метод коэффициента: умножение на (1 - скидка) является самым быстрым способом.
  • Метод вычитания: сначала находим сумму скидки, потом вычитаем из цены.
  • 💰 Финансовый формат: обязательно форматируйте ячейки с валютой для корректного отображения.

Применение этих методов позволяет обрабатывать сотни позиций за секунды. Ошибка в ручном расчете даже одной позиции может привести к убыткам, поэтому автоматизация через формулы Excel критически важна.

Вычисление размера скидки в денежном эквиваленте

Часто возникает обратная ситуация: вам известна старая цена и новая, акционная, и нужно понять, какова сумма экономии. Это необходимо для составления отчетов о маркетинговых активностях или анализа эффективности распродаж. Здесь мы не ищем итоговую сумму, а вычисляем разницу.

Для расчета суммы, которую экономит покупатель, достаточно вычесть новую цену из старой. Полученное значение можно затем разделить на исходную стоимость, чтобы получить процентное значение, если оно не было указано явно. Это дает полное представление о масштабах снижения цены.

Формула для расчета денежной суммы скидки выглядит следующим образом:

=Старая_цена - Новая_цена

Если же требуется сразу получить процентное значение скидки, зная две цены, используется деление разницы на исходную стоимость. Не забудьте отформатировать результат в процентном формате, иначе вы увидите десятичную дробь.

⚠️ Внимание: При расчете разницы убедитесь, что из большего числа вычитается меньшее. Если перепутать порядок ячеек, Excel выдаст отрицательное значение, что может исказить итоговые суммы в сводных отчетах.

Результат вычисления часто используют для столбца "Выгода" в прайс-листах. Это мощный маркетинговый инструмент, показывающий клиенту конкретную сумму сохраненных средств.

📊 Что для вас важнее при расчете скидки?
Точность до копейки
Скорость расчета
Визуальное оформление
Автоматизация процесса

Определение процента скидки по известным ценам

Аналитикам часто приходится сталкиваться с задачей, когда известны только две цифры: цена до и цена после. Необходимо вычислить, какой процент составила скидка. Это стандартная математическая операция, которая в Excel решается одной компактной формулой.

Алгоритм действия заключается в делении разницы между ценами на первоначальную стоимость. Полученный результат представляет собой долю, которую необходимо преобразовать в проценты. Точность вычислений здесь зависит от формата ячейки, который вы выберете для вывода результата.

Формула для вычисления процента скидки:

=(Старая_цена - Новая_цена) / Старая_цена

После ввода формулы нажмите кнопку «Процентный стиль» на вкладке «Главная» или используйте сочетание клавиш Ctrl+Shift+%. Это мгновенно конвертирует десятичную дробь в понятный процент.

Рассмотрим пример на конкретных данных для лучшего понимания:

Товар Старая цена Новая цена Формула Результат
Ноутбук 50 000 45 000 =(B2-C2)/B2 10%
Смартфон 20 000 16 000 =(B3-C3)/B3 20%
Планшет 30 000 27 000 =(B4-C4)/B4 10%

Такой подход позволяет быстро ранжировать товары по глубине скидок. Вы можете отсортировать полученный столбец, чтобы найти наиболее выгодные предложения или, наоборот, товары с минимальным дисконтом.

Расчет цены со скидкой и НДС

В реальной бизнес-среде цены часто содержат налог на добавленную стоимость (НДС). При расчете скидок важно понимать, применяется ли дисконт к сумме с налогом или без. Это влияет на итоговую цифру в чеке и бухгалтерские проводки.

Если скидка применяется к цене с НДС, то формула остается прежней, но операндом выступает полная сумма. Если же нужно сначала выделить НДС, применить скидку к базе, а потом начислить налог заново, расчет усложняется и требует последовательных шагов.

Вариант расчета скидки от цены с НДС:

=Цена_с_НДС * (1 - Скидка)

Для сложных случаев, когда нужно выделить базу, применить скидку и вернуть налог, используется вложенная конструкция. Однако чаще всего в рознице скидка дается от конечной цены для потребителя.

  • 🧾 Чистая цена: цена без налогов, база для начисления.
  • 📦 Цена с НДС: итоговая сумма для оплаты.
  • 🔢 Ставка налога: обычно 20% или 10% в зависимости от товара.
Как выделить НДС из суммы?

Для выделения НДС из суммы используйте формулу: =Сумма * 20 / 120 (для ставки 20%). Это позволит найти налоговую базу перед применением скидки.

Важно согласовать методологию расчета с бухгалтерией, чтобы избежать расхождений в документах. Автоматизация этих процессов в Excel помогает исключить человеческий фактор при работе с налогами.

Применение функции ЕСЛИ для автоматизации

Продвинутый уровень работы с таблицами подразумевает использование логических функций. Функция ЕСЛИ (или IF в английской версии) позволяет применять разные условия расчета в зависимости от заданных критериев. Например, большая скидка дается только при покупке оптом.

С помощью этой функции можно создать умную таблицу, которая сама решает, какую цену выставить. Если количество товара в заказе превышает определенный порог, применяется повышенный процент скидки, иначе — стандартный или нулевой.

Пример структуры формулы с логическим условием:

=ЕСЛИ(Количество > 100; Цена  0,9; Цена  0,95)

В данном примере, если закуплено более 100 единиц, клиент получает 10% скидки (множитель 0,9), в противном случае — только 5%. Это упрощает работу менеджера, так как ему не нужно вручную проверять условия для каждого клиента.

⚠️ Внимание: При использовании вложенных функций ЕСЛИ следите за количеством открывающихся и закрывающихся скобок. Ошибка в синтаксисе приведет к тому, что формула вернет значение #ЗНАЧ! или #ИМЯ?.

Использование логических операторов делает таблицу динамичной. Вы можете менять пороговые значения в отдельной ячейке, и все расчеты перестроятся мгновенно.

Типичные ошибки и их устранение

Даже опытные пользователи иногда допускают ошибки при работе с процентами и формулами. Понимание природы этих ошибок помогает быстрее находить и исправлять их. Чаще всего проблемы связаны с форматами ячеек или порядком математических операций.

Одна из частых ошибок — ввод процента как целого числа без перевода в десятичную дробь. Если вы напишете формулу =A2*(1-20), Excel посчитает это как 1 минус 20, что даст отрицательную цену. Правильно писать 20% или 0,2.

Список распространенных проблем:

  • Текстовый формат: ячейка с числом отформатирована как текст, формула игнорирует её.
  • Разделители: использование точки вместо запятой (или наоборот) в десятичных дробях в зависимости от настроек региона.
  • Ссылки: при копировании формулы "поехали" ссылки на ячейки с процентами.

Для исправления формата текстовых чисел можно использовать инструмент «Текст по столбцам» или функцию ЗНАЧЕН. Это преобразует текстовое представление числа в реальное числовое значение, с которым могут работать формулы.

Также стоит проверять региональные настройки Excel. В некоторых локалях аргументы в формулах разделяются точкой с запятой ;, в других — запятой ,. Использование неверного разделителя приведет к синтаксической ошибке.

Часто задаваемые вопросы (FAQ)

Как сделать скидку 20% в Excel?

Чтобы сделать скидку 20%, умножьте исходную цену на 0,8. Формула будет выглядеть так: =A2*0,8. Alternatively, можно использовать =A2*(1-20%).

Как посчитать цену до скидки, зная цену после?

Для этого нужно разделить известную цену со скидкой на коэффициент скидки. Если скидка была 10%, делите на 0,9. Формула: =Цена_со_скидкой / (1 - Процент_скидки).

Почему формула скидки показывает ошибку #ЗНАЧ!?

Эта ошибка возникает, если в ячейках, участвующих в расчете, находится текст вместо чисел, или если нарушен синтаксис формулы (например, пропущена скобка). Проверьте формат ячеек.

Можно ли применить несколько скидок подряд?

Да, скидки не суммируются арифметически, а перемножаются коэффициентами. Например, две скидки по 10% дадут итоговый коэффициент 0,9 * 0,9 = 0,81 (общая скидка 19%, а не 20%).